Curating Visually Stunning Content That Resonates

Creating visually stunning content on Instagram is essential for capturing your audience's attention and keeping them engaged. To achieve this, focus on quality and relevance. High-quality images and videos make a strong impression. Use good lighting, clear angles, and vibrant colors to pop your content. Consider using editing apps to enhance your images, ensuring they are professional and appealing.

Choose themes that resonate with your music and brand. Your visuals should tell a story that reflects your artistry. Consider the mood you want to convey and ensure your visuals align with your message. Consistency in style builds a cohesive feed that attracts followers.

Experiment with different content types to keep your feed fresh. Here are a few ideas:

- Behind-the-Scenes: Show the process behind creating your music, giving fans a glimpse into your world.

- Performance Clips: Share short snippets of live performances to engage your audience with your energy and style.

- Fan Features: Highlight fan-generated content, like covers of your songs or their experiences at your shows.

By curating visually appealing and meaningful content, you can create a compelling Instagram presence that resonates with your followers and keeps them coming back for more.

Engaging Followers Through Interactive Features

Instagram's interactive features offer a fun and dynamic way to engage with your audience. They invite participation, foster a sense of community, and keep your followers engaged with your content.

Start with Instagram Stories, which lets you post polls, quizzes, and questions. These interactive options encourage followers to engage directly. For instance, you can ask fans to vote on which song to release next or quiz them on trivia about your music.

Live streams are another way to connect in real time. Use them for Q&A sessions or live performances. This interaction builds a sense of intimacy and keeps your audience invested in your journey.

Consider using the following interactive tools:

- Polls: Gain insights into your audience's preferences.

- Questions: Invite fans to ask about anything related to your music.

- Quizzes: Test fans' knowledge of your band or songs.

Encourage followers to participate by responding to their interactions. This acknowledgment builds loyalty and encourages further engagement. Using Instagram's interactive features creates opportunities for meaningful connections, making your followers feel valued and included in your music journey.

Strategic Use of Hashtags to Increase Discoverability

Using hashtags strategically can significantly boost your content’s reach on Instagram. They allow your posts to appear in search results, exposing your music to a broader audience. To use hashtags effectively, you must understand which ones work best for your brand.

Begin by researching popular hashtags within the music industry. Look at trending hashtags in your genre and use a mix of broad and niche tags to optimize discovery. For instance, while #MusicLover reaches a broad audience, something more specific, like #IndieAcoustic, targets a particular crowd interested in your style.

Create a branded hashtag unique to your music. Encourage followers to use it when sharing content related to your songs or events. This strategy boosts visibility and creates a community space where fans can connect.

Here are some tips for using hashtags effectively:

- Limit the Number: While Instagram allows up to 30 hashtags, using about 10 to 15 focused ones creates better engagement.

- Monitor Performance: Track which hashtags bring the most interaction to refine your strategy.

- Rotate Hashtags: Change your hashtags periodically to target new audiences and prevent redundancy.

Using hashtags wisely, you open your music to new fans and increase your chances of growing your following organically.

Enhancing Audience Relationships with Compelling Stories

Telling compelling stories is a powerful way to connect with your audience. Stories create an emotional bond, making your followers feel more invested in your music journey. By sharing meaningful narratives, you build a loyal community around your brand.

Use your platform to share stories behind your songs. Explain the experiences that inspired your lyrics or the challenges you overcame during production. These insights offer fans a deeper understanding of your music, making it more relatable and memorable.

Incorporate your audience into your stories. Highlight fan interactions or share their content when they tag you in posts. This inclusion makes your followers feel seen and valued, strengthening the bond between you and your audience.

Consider using video stories to add a personal touch. Share diary-style videos that take fans through your day-to-day activities, giving them a glimpse into your life beyond the stage. These personal moments create authenticity and make your relationship with your fans genuine.

By crafting emotionally resonating stories, you invite your audience to connect with you on a deeper level, turning casual listeners into devoted fans.
